How do you enforce a buy-sell agreement in case of a breach or default? The most common buy and sell agreements are cross-purchase, and entity-purchase (redemption); some agreements will combine the two. Our ratings take into account a product's cost, features, ease of use, customer service and other category-specific attributes. However, this does not influence our evaluations. Most often, the buy and sell agreement stipulates that the available share be sold to the remaining partners or to the partnership. Koh C-u Pinn 24 years 1 review It often hinges upon a life insurance policy so that something of value can be exchanged. Some businesses prefer to include their own valuation methodology within the agreement itself, whereas others state that these decisions must be made by a valuation expert at the time of the proposed sale or inheritance.
